Bedroom Recycling

The following items should be recycled: lotion bottles (after rinsing out) and tissue boxes.

Bedroom Trash

The following items should be trashed: plastic hangers, metal hangers and used tissues.

Bathroom Recycling

The following items should be recycled: toothpaste boxes, wipe containers and soap boxes.

Bathroom Trash

The following items should be trashed: toothpaste tubes, plastic diaper packaging, used diapers and wipes.

Living Area Recycling

The following items should be recycled: shredded paper (placed in paper bags) and delivery boxes.

Living Area Trash

The following items should be trashed: delivery box packaging materials and plastics.

Kitchen Recycling

The following items should be rinsed and recycled: soup, sauce and food cans, aluminum drink cans, plastic bottles, and cardboard boxes and containers.

Kitchen Trash

The following items should be trashed: plastic bags, disposable silverware and films, food-soiled containers and napkins, and plastic fruit containers.

Laundry Room Recycling

The following items should be recycled: dryer sheet boxes and rinsed-out detergent bottles.

Laundry Room Trash

The following items should be trashed: used dryer sheets.
